Cost Factors to consider



When determining whether to choose stump grinding or stump removal, expense considerations play a significant duty. Stump grinding is typically the more affordable choice compared to stump elimination.

The process of grinding a stump entails using a device to shred the stump right into small wood chips, which can then be utilized as mulch or disposed of conveniently. Stump grinding is generally quicker and requires much less labor compared to stump elimination, which includes digging out the whole stump in addition to its origins.

The expense of stump grinding can vary depending on the size and area of the stump. Typically, click for source grinding can cost anywhere from $75 to $1,000 per stump. Elements such as access, stump size, and the variety of stumps to be ground can influence the total expense.

On the other hand, stump elimination often tends to be more expensive due to the labor-intensive process of digging out the whole stump and roots. Stump elimination costs can vary from $150 to $500 per stump, making it a pricier option contrasted to stump grinding.

Time and Convenience Variables



Thinking about the moment and convenience elements between stump grinding and stump elimination, it's important to consider the useful ramifications of each alternative.

Stump grinding is normally a quicker procedure compared to stump removal. With grinding, the stump is ground down into wood chips utilizing customized equipment, which can normally be finished within a couple of hours, depending on the size of the stump. This means that you can rapidly carry on to various other lawn projects or landscaping strategies without substantial delays.

On the other hand, stump removal entails literally removing the whole stump from the ground, which can be a more labor-intensive and time-consuming procedure. This technique may require excavating, reducing roots, and carrying away the stump, which can take longer and might interrupt your backyard for a prolonged period.

Influence On Backyard Appearances



To examine the impact on your lawn appearances, it's vital to evaluate how stump grinding and stump removal vary in terms of visual charm.



Stump grinding includes the process of grinding the stump right into tiny wood chips, which are after that utilized to fill in the hole left. This technique usually causes a more visually appealing end result as the timber chips can be spread equally across the location, blending flawlessly with the remainder of your yard.

On the other hand, stump removal needs excavating out the entire stump and its origins, leaving an obvious void in your yard that needs to be filled with soil and lawn seed. This process can disrupt the total aesthetic appeals of your backyard, calling for extra landscape design job to restore its appearance.

Ultimately, stump grinding often tends to have a less turbulent effect on lawn aesthetics contrasted to stump removal, making it a better option for keeping the visual charm of your outdoor room.
